    Description

    Camera Unit? High-resolution Side-facing Camera. This camera shall have a resolution of 12MPixels or better, focused on the bore surface with a surface field of view of approximately 30 degrees, with adjustable resolution for still images and video. The camera should support 1080p video at 11 frames per second, and full resolution at 6 frames per second. The radial focus range should be at least 3.05 to 3.25 inches (77.5 - 82.5mm)? Down-bore Camera. This camera shall have a resolution of 5MPixels or better, imaging the bore of the tube. The camera should support 1080p video at 52 frames per second and full resolution at 22 frames per second, with a fixed focus and field of view of at least 120 degrees, depending on the lens selected. The lens shall be selected with customer input.? Scanner body. The scanners shall contain a 360� rotating module that contains both cameras. Continuous rotation is not required. ? Centering. The scanner body shall have centering feet for a 155mm bore, to ensure adequate centering of the camera to the side camera in focus throughout the rotation.? Lighting. The scanner body shall include LED lighting that provides visibility of the sidewall for both cameras. The lighting control shall be user-controlled and also turn on automatically during photos or videos.? Camera Connectivity. The Camera Unit shall allow the user to switch the real-time view between the two cameras. ? Temperature. The operating temperature range should be from 0 to 50�C? Cable. The system shall be the same custom cable that connects the self-propelled sensor delivery unit to existing government-owned LP-6000 data acquisition instrument, with a 48V PoE power supply.The 155mm Self-Propelled Delivery Unit shall be the same current owned specification of 155mm LBIS, LVDT, AND VBIS as required to support the LCCS, while maintaining support for existing BEMIS laser profiling equipment.
